Besides, there are many benefits of classic literature around for you to experience. Most noticeably, among the most effective features of classic literature is that it teaches us important lessons. A lot of the classics uncover universal human experiences, criticize the socio-economic and political context of the time, and offer insights into raw feelings like love, betrayal and grief. Despite the fact that these books were created centuries back, their universal messages and timeless motifs remain equally as relevant in this day and age. Although the world and society around us has actually altered a lot throughout the years, the human condition remains very much the same. We can still experience the same feelings, scenarios and predicaments which are located within the pages of a classic book. Because of this, classic literature supplies us with a lens through which we can view our own lives and the world around us. It can help us make sense of our experiences and offer us perspective on our very own struggles. Reading a classic novel with an ethical message has the power to shift reader's entire way of thinkings, which is why it is such an enriching and beneficial experience.
